I am trying to create a question and answer database that will hold agent scores for future reference.
My idea is that I will have the following tables:
• Team
• Marker
• Agent
• Scorecard
• Question & Score
I want to have a Scorecard form which the marker completes based on the agents performance. The key requirement of this database ability to change the questions periodically and if necessary amend the score applicable to each question. This is why I think it’s best to have a Question and Score table so the questions can be updated and the changes will be reflected on any new scorecards that are created.
I have created the database structure which I think is correct and normalised to the best of my ability. The scorecard table grabs questions and applicable scores from the Question & Score table the marker completes the answer field based on the agent’s performance. So, on each Scorecard that is created the current questions and scores are displayed.
So here’s my question: Should the Scorecard table hold questions and scores, or should it just hold answers? I am thinking questions and scores. I know this is against the rules of normalisation as this data is already held in the Question & Score table however what if I change my questions then want to look at a historical scorecard (completed when the question were different). The questions and scores will have updated to the current set making that scorecard inaccurate.
